All Categories
Featured
Table of Contents
By the end of this section, you will have a solid understanding of the technological elements you need to concentrate on to master Opn's engineering interview. Going on to Component 2 of our blog site collection, we will certainly move our attention to behavioral concerns and what to anticipate during the meeting process.
We also use Google Jamboard for the layout round. Our interview process at Opn is straightforward, and we guarantee you are well-prepared for the technological rounds.
The technological meeting consists of two r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 minutes to respond to concerns and 10 minutes for Q&A. Depending on the accessibility of both the prospect and the interviewer, these rounds may occur on different days.
Perhaps, it has actually been a lengthy time because you last touched them, so take sufficient time to return to exercise. Comprehend the ideas, examine the phrase structure very meticulously, and obtain aware of different means of replying to the concerns. During the meeting, prior to trying to write your remedy, you may desire to very first clear up the inquiry with the interviewer, evaluate the issue, and information the reasoning and why you will certainly select this approach to solving the issue.
It is essential to mention that the job interviewers desire you to do well and are there to sustain you. The whole concept for you is to show the interviewer just how you assume, interact, and whether you can resolve troubles. By doing so, you have opened up the floor to involve more with the recruiter and invite any type of pointers associated with dealing with the coding issues.
Still, it is common amongst our recruiters to ask inquiries around the topic of repayment gateways as this will certainly be most appropriate to your everyday work. In the style round, candidates are motivated to provide their perfect software application architecture style to execute a theoretical solution under specific restraints. Inquiries can consist of: Design a settlement system for an ecommerce system.
When being spoken with and during coding rounds, it's handy to duplicate the inquiries to the recruiter to guarantee that both of you are on the exact same web page. If you don't recognize, feel totally free to ask the interviewer to repeat or put in other words the inquiry.
I have actually been a complete workdesk technological recruiter for nearly 10 years. Many of my time has actually been invested as an agency employer with Code Ability, but I likewise have a year of inner recruiting experience on Twitter's Income System team.
I would love to flag that the guidance offered is based on my individual opinions and experience, and need to not be taken into consideration a recommendation of the employing processes used in large tech, or by firms replicating large technology hiring. Instead, it is intended to give support on exactly how to navigate the "market requirement" interview procedure and improve your possibilities of success.
In all severity, you can tell a lot about your positioning to a business and their values based on this page. Furthermore, websites like Glassdoor and Blind can supply important understandings into the firm's interview process, employee experiences, and incomes. It's likewise a good concept to research your interviewer and their role to obtain a better understanding of their viewpoint and what they might be seeking in a prospect.
Exactly how has the meeting process been so much? Typically our instincts are effective tools that are neglected; it's vital to address any kind of bookings about the role or company prior to proceeding with the process.
Deal with every technique as an interview; it might even assist with those game day nerves! In the 'Expertise is Power' area, I discussed the relevance of identifying firm worths.
Furthermore, the Celebrity technique will certainly help you create responses to possible behavior interview inquiries. Behavior interview concerns are commonly taken straight from these work description bullet factors.
How? By showing excellent cooperation skills, explaining their thought procedures, and most significantly, their mistakes. If you can express your f-ups and "could-have-beens" well, you might simply obtain the work. Often, it's even more about your strategy and your ability to be a great teammate than your service. Throughout the technological meeting, keep these inquiries in mind: Have you gathered your requirements? Do you recognize what you're doing? Are you inspecting in with your interviewer? They're there to collaborate with you.
Are you overwhelmed? Request for a moment. It's alright to relax. Can you scale your service? If so, exactly how? Are you over-engineering? Come prepared with your very own questions for the job interviewer. Review your toughness, weaknesses, passions, and chances for development. Being straightforward and vulnerable (when risk-free) can aid you stick out from other prospects.
Keep in mind, you're freaking remarkable, and your distinct high qualities and experiences can assist you land your desire job so long as it's the ideal fit for you.'s a listing of firms that do not whiteboard or comply with "conventional technology" interview processes, phew.
Do look into all these inquiries with solutions from below: Software Design Interview Questions is the procedure of making, developing, testing, and preserving software program. It is a systematic and self-displined strategy to software program advancement that intends to create high-grade, trustworthy, and maintainable software program. Software program engineers produce software program solutions for end users by using engineering concepts and their understanding of programming languages.
It is a qualities of software program that refers to its capability to do what it was developed to do precisely and continually gradually. It describes the degree to which the software application can be used effortlessly. The quantity of initiative or time called for to discover exactly how to make use of the software.
It describes how easy it is to improve and customize the software. It refers to how conveniently a software application system can be changed to add feature, boost speed, or fixing mistakes. It refers to how well the software program can service different platforms or scenarios without making major adjustments.
For more information please refer to the adhering to article Features of Software program. The software is used extensively in a number of domain names consisting of healthcare facilities, financial institutions, institutions, protection, financing, securities market, and more. It can be classified right into different kinds: For even more information please refer to the complying with write-up Classifications of Software application.
It is defined by a structured, sequential strategy to job monitoring and software advancement.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and dealt with that may not transform. There are no uncertain needs (no confusion). It is good to utilize this model when the modern technology is well understood.
Beta screening generally utilizes black-box testing. Alpha testing is performed by testers who are typically interior workers of the company. Beta screening is executed by clients that are not part of the company. Alpha screening is done at the designer's website. Beta screening is carried out at the end-user, the of the item.
Reliability, safety and security, and effectiveness are examined during beta testing. Alpha screening guarantees the high quality of the product before forwarding it to beta screening. Beta testing also concentrates on the high quality of the item yet gathers the user's time-long input on the product and makes sure that the item is prepared for real-time customers.
Table of Contents
Latest Posts
The Easy Way To Prepare For Software Engineering Interviews – A Beginner’s Guide
Sql Interview Questions Every Data Engineer Should Know
How To Negotiate A Software Engineer Salary After A Faang Offer
More
Latest Posts
The Easy Way To Prepare For Software Engineering Interviews – A Beginner’s Guide
Sql Interview Questions Every Data Engineer Should Know
How To Negotiate A Software Engineer Salary After A Faang Offer